Profitero is a leading global SaaS commerce platform that uses predictive intelligence to help brands anticipate, activate and automate their next best action to fuel profitable growth. Our technology monitors 70 million products daily, across 700 retailers and 50 countries, helping brands optimize search placement, product content, pricing, stock availability, reviews and more. News outlets, including Good Morning America, The Wall Street Journal and Ad Age frequently cite and trust Profitero as a source of data for their stories. Overview:
We are looking for an Accounting Manager / Senior Accountant to play a critical role on the Finance team as we continue to scale. The ideal candidate is comfortable in a fast-paced startup environment & has worked in the software industry (ideally SaaS).
Although the immediate need is for capacity and expertise in accounting, due to the nimble nature of the team and the projected growth of the organization, there is an opportunity to come in, prove yourself and take on more responsibility, e.g. exposure to FP&A and strategic planning.

What you’ll do:
- You will report directly to the Senior Director, Finance
- You will have a high degree of autonomy over the accounting function. This will entail strategically crafting the function’s processes, technology, and resourcing to help Profitero scale (with the Sr. Director, Finance’s support!)
- Lead month-end, qtr-end, year-end close process with flux analysis
- Ensure accruals and month-end estimates are accurate and complete
- Work with external auditors and prepare audit workpapers as requested
- Prepare and review the reconciliation of various general ledger accounts
- Establish and enforce proper accounting methods, policies and principles
- Oversee accounts payable/receivable and treasury
